Frequently asked questions

What is electrolysis hair removal, and how does it work?

Electrolysis is a permanent hair removal method that uses a fine probe to deliver electrical energy directly into the hair follicle, destroying its ability to grow hair. It is suitable for all skin tones and hair types.

What areas of the body can be treated with electrolysis?

Electrolysis can be used to remove hair from virtually any part of the body, including the face, eyebrows, underarms, arms, legs, bikini line, chest, and back.

How much does electrolysis hair removal cost in Dublin?

In Dublin, the price typically ranges from €30 to €150 per session, depending on the size of the treatment area and the length of the session.

How many sessions are needed for permanent hair removal?

The number of sessions varies depending on the treatment area, hair growth cycles, and individual factors. On average, most clients require 15-30 sessions for optimal results.

How do I choose a good electrolysis professional in Dublin?

Look for practitioners with proper qualifications and certifications, check if they use FDA-approved equipment, read reviews, and schedule a consultation to discuss your needs and assess their expertise.

What should I expect during and after an electrolysis session?

During the session, you may feel a slight stinging or tingling sensation. Afterward, you might experience mild redness or swelling, which typically subsides within a few hours. Follow the aftercare instructions provided by your practitioner to ensure proper healing.

Are there any risks or side effects associated with electrolysis?

Electrolysis is generally safe when performed by a trained professional. Temporary side effects may include redness, swelling, or slight scabbing. Rarely, improper technique can cause skin irritation or pigmentation changes.

What are the key considerations before starting electrolysis hair removal?

Ensure the clinic uses sterile, single-use probes, confirm that the equipment is FDA-approved, and have a consultation to discuss your medical history, skin type, and treatment expectations. It's also important to avoid plucking or waxing the treatment area before your session.
